Understanding military benefits can be a bit like trying to solve a puzzle without all the pieces, especially when it comes to the Defense Enrollment Eligibility Reporting System, or DEERS for short. This vital system manages the enrollment and eligibility for many benefits available to service members and their families. But what does that really mean for you, the one preparing for the CPB Certified Professional Biller Certification Exam? Let’s break it down, shall we?

First off, the primary role of DEERS is to ensure that those who have served our country, along with their families, have access to the benefits they rightfully deserve. Healthcare, education, support services – these are all critical areas that DEERS oversees. Imagine it as the gatekeeper to a treasure trove of resources. If you’re eligible, DEERS plays a key role in making sure you can actually get to those resources.

Now, if you’re scratching your head and thinking, “What about health insurance claims for retirees?” — it’s a common misconception! While health insurance is very much a part of the military benefits landscape, DEERS doesn’t directly handle the claims. Instead, those claims are often processed through separate systems designed specifically for that purpose. Think of it this way: DEERS is more about the paperwork that confirms you can access the benefits, not the claims made after that access.

And what about training programs for military personnel? Although training is critical for those serving in the military, it’s managed through other military departments rather than DEERS. So, you see, DEERS has a focused mission that doesn’t extend into training or direct healthcare management, but instead is all about eligibility and enrollment.

You might be wondering where medical records fit into the picture. Well, that's another area where DEERS doesn’t tread much. The Department of Veterans Affairs typically handles that side of things, again underlining how DEERS specializes in enrollment and eligibility.
